Quick heads-up on Pinwheel UI versioning: we cut a minor release every sprint, and anything touching component props needs a changeset file in the PR. No changeset, no merge — the bot will nag you. Majors are rare and go through the design council first. The full policy, with examples of what counts as breaking, lives on the internal page below.

wiki page, bahip-yahip: https://grafana.qirvanlabs.corp/browse/display/projects/cc3a1b9dbfc9

**Q: Why does the Vellmere read-replica lag alarm fire during nightly imports?**

The alarm threshold is 45 seconds, and the Quarrow batch importer routinely pushes lag past 60 seconds between 02:00 and 02:30. Before approving changes to the threshold, confirm the importer's write volume hasn't grown. If the cause is unclear, reach the replication owners at the address below.

billing contact of fajog-fafop = fraox.istdor@nelvrosys.corp

The waveform preview in Clipforge renders from a downsampled peak file rather than the raw audio, generated at upload time by the Brindle worker pool. This keeps scrubbing responsive even on hour-long sessions, at the cost of a few seconds of preprocessing. For the release, we froze the downsampling parameters after testing against Orla's podcast corpus — changing them invalidates every cached peak file. The shipped constants are these.

limits module of fafog-tawef:
CAPS = {
    "belath": 369,
    "queneth": 818,
    "ralwyn": 169,
    "goriel": 1004,
    "novvan": 808,
}

## Break-Glass Access: Matchline GC Pauses

Plugin authors integrating with the Matchline pairing service should know that full garbage-collection pauses occasionally exceed the 400 ms callback budget, causing plugin timeouts. Do not retry aggressively; this amplifies heap pressure. If a pause storm makes the admin API unreachable, break-glass access to the Dunmore control node is permitted for one hour. Unlock the break-glass console with the recovery passphrase below.

vault phrase of yaguf-hahaf = druath-holix